Основной контент книги Идеальный программист. Как стать профессионалом разработки ПО
Text

Volume 247 pages

2011 year

12+

Идеальный программист. Как стать профессионалом разработки ПО

livelib16
4,3
510 ratings
$5.35

About the book

Всех программистов, которые добиваются успеха в мире разработки ПО, отличает один общий признак: они больше всего заботятся о качестве создаваемого программного обеспечения. Это – основа для них. Потому что они являются профессионалами своего дела.

В этой книге легендарный эксперт Роберт Мартин (более известный в сообществе как «Дядюшка Боб»), автор бестселлера «Чистый код», рассказывает о том, что значит «быть профессиональным программистом», описывая методы, инструменты и подходы для разработки «идеального ПО». Книга насыщена практическими советами в отношении всех аспектов программирования: от оценки проекта и написания кода до рефакторинга и тестирования. Эта книга – больше, чем описание методов, она о профессиональном подходе к процессу разработки.


В формате ios.epub представлен издательский файл.

See all reviews
Хорошо но мало

Книга – истинный кладезь премудрости для оптимистов и набор банальностей для пессимистов. Содержит довольно много очевидных на первый взгляд вещей, которым придает рельеф и объем проверка на личном опыте автора. Очень удачное описание основного преимущества TDD. Несколько странная точка зрения на полную финансовую ответственость профессионала. Довольно забавное описание перехода из начальника отдела разработки в консультанты. В целом польза не слишком велика, но и времени, и денег эта книга потребует от читателя очень немного.

Автор книги широко подошел к теме профессионализма в разработке программного обеспечения: начиная с того как разговаривать и вести себя с начальником или коллегой, как искать выходы из кризисных ситуаций, как вести разработку программного обеспечения через тестирование и заканчивая принципами управления временем.

Не стоит ожидать от книги полного руководства с детальными инструкциями о том, как стать профессионалом в написании миллионов строчек кода своего собственного «стартапа», или как найти работу программиста своей мечты… К этой книге стоит относиться как к рассказу программиста, прошедшего эту «кухню» с 70-х до наших дней, который решил поделиться своим опытом, для того, чтобы как можно меньше людей наступало на те же «грабли».

Интересная книга .Автобиография и карьера автора , взгляд на профессию изнутри . Почти нет технических знаний . Книгу надо отнести к жанру художественной литературы .

Полезная книга. Я как начинающий программист, узнал много моментов, о которых я даже сейчас и не думаю. Так же есть алгоритмы, как действовать в той или иной ситуации. В общем, книга была полезной.

Очень интересно читать примеры из молодости автора, когда инструменты и технологии были только в зачатке.

Основная мысль – ответственность

Автор ввел термин «пассивно-агрессивный подход», это защитное заклинание от черной магии

Книга безусловно соответствует ее названии. Ожидание соответствует содержанию

Log in, to rate the book and leave a review

Кент Бек однажды сказал мне очень важную вещь: «Любой спор, который не удается завершить за 5 минут, не может быть решен обсуждением». Если спор занимает слишком много времени, значит, не существует четких доказательств в пользу одной из сторон. В таких ситуациях спор обычно имеет религиозную подоплеку, а не базируется на фактах.

Так что в действительности вы должны быстро понять, что ваш путь завел в тупик, и иметь смелость для отступления. Иногда это называется «правилом ямы»: если вы оказались в яме, прежде всего перестаньте копать.

К тому времени я уже отлично знал, что проще попросить прощения, чем добиться разрешения!

Почему многие разработчики боятся вносить частые изменения в свой код? Да потому что они боятся его «сломать»! А почему они этого боятся? Потому что у них нет тестов.

Мораль: не пишите код, когда вы устали. Преданность делу и профессионализм проявляются в дисциплине, а не в продолжительности работы. Обязательно следите за сном, здоровьем и образом жизни, чтобы вы могли ежедневно посвятить работе восемь хороших часов.

Book Роберта Мартина «Идеальный программист. Как стать профессионалом разработки ПО» — download in fb2, txt, epub, pdf or read online. Leave comments and reviews, vote for your favorites.
Age restriction:
12+
Release date on Litres:
22 October 2015
Translation date:
2012
Writing date:
2011
Volume:
247 p. 30 illustrations
ISBN:
978-5-459-01044-2
Copyright holder:
Питер (Айлиб)
Download format: